Edge-Cloud Continuum Orchestration of Critical Services: A Smart-City Approach

Read original: arXiv:2407.17314 - Published 7/25/2024 by Rodrigo Rosmaninho, Duarte Raposo, Pedro Rito, Susana Sargento
Total Score

0

Edge-Cloud Continuum Orchestration of Critical Services: A Smart-City Approach

Sign in to get full access

or

If you already have an account, we'll log you in

Overview

  • Proposes an edge-cloud continuum orchestration approach for critical services in smart cities
  • Leverages edge computing, cloud computing, and 5G technologies to provide real-time, resilient, and scalable services
  • Focuses on orchestrating the deployment and management of mission-critical applications across the edge-cloud continuum

Plain English Explanation

The paper discusses a new way to manage and coordinate critical services in smart cities using a combination of edge computing, cloud computing, and 5G wireless technology. The key idea is to take advantage of the strengths of each of these technologies to provide real-time, reliable, and scalable services to citizens and city infrastructure.

Edge computing refers to processing data closer to where it's generated, like at local sensors or devices, rather than sending it all the way to a central cloud. This can improve response times and reduce network congestion. Cloud computing provides the massive computational power and storage to handle large-scale processing and data storage needs.

By orchestrating the use of both edge and cloud resources, along with 5G's high-speed, low-latency connectivity, the researchers propose a system that can deliver critical services - like emergency response, traffic management, or public safety monitoring - with greater speed, resilience, and flexibility than relying on any one technology alone.

The paper explores the technical details of how this edge-cloud continuum orchestration could work, including using Kubernetes to manage the deployment and scaling of applications across different locations. The goal is to create a smarter, more responsive, and more reliable infrastructure for essential city services.

Technical Explanation

The paper presents an edge-cloud continuum orchestration approach for critical services in smart cities. It leverages the strengths of edge computing, cloud computing, and 5G networks to provide real-time, resilient, and scalable services.

The proposed architecture uses Kubernetes, an open-source container orchestration system, to manage the deployment and scaling of applications across the edge-cloud continuum. Kubernetes allows the system to dynamically allocate resources and move workloads between edge and cloud environments as needed to meet service level objectives.

The authors also incorporate multi-access edge computing (MEC) to enable low-latency processing at the network edge. MEC places computational resources closer to end-users, reducing the time required to process data and respond to events.

The orchestration approach includes several key components:

  1. Edge Cluster Manager: Responsible for managing the lifecycle of edge clusters and deploying applications on edge nodes.
  2. Cloud Cluster Manager: Manages the cloud-based cluster and coordinates with the edge cluster manager.
  3. Service Broker: Provides a unified interface for deploying and managing services across the edge-cloud continuum.
  4. Monitoring and Adaptation Engine: Collects telemetry data and triggers dynamic resource allocation and workload migration decisions.

Through this integrated architecture, the system can dynamically adjust to changing demands, faults, and other disruptions, ensuring critical services remain available and responsive. The authors demonstrate the feasibility of this approach through a smart city case study involving traffic management and emergency response applications.

Critical Analysis

The paper presents a well-designed and technically sound approach for orchestrating critical services across an edge-cloud continuum in a smart city context. The use of Kubernetes and MEC technologies seems appropriate and well-integrated to achieve the desired real-time, resilient, and scalable performance.

One potential limitation is the reliance on 5G networks, which may not be widely available in all smart city deployments. The authors could consider exploring how the orchestration framework could adapt to work with other types of network infrastructure, such as 4G LTE or Wi-Fi.

Additionally, the paper does not delve deeply into the security and privacy implications of the edge-cloud continuum architecture. As critical services are involved, it would be important to carefully consider how to protect sensitive data and ensure the overall system is resilient to cyber threats.

Further research could also investigate the economic and operational costs of deploying and maintaining such a complex orchestration system across a smart city. Understanding the tradeoffs and total cost of ownership would be valuable for city planners and decision-makers.

Overall, the paper presents a promising approach that could significantly improve the reliability and responsiveness of essential services in smart cities. The authors have clearly identified an important problem and proposed a technically sound solution worthy of further exploration and development.

Conclusion

This paper proposes an innovative edge-cloud continuum orchestration approach for delivering critical services in smart cities. By leveraging the strengths of edge computing, cloud computing, and 5G networks, the system can provide real-time, resilient, and scalable support for mission-critical applications like traffic management and emergency response.

The use of Kubernetes and multi-access edge computing enables dynamic resource allocation and workload migration to maintain service level objectives, even in the face of changing demands or disruptions. This integrated architecture represents an important step towards building smarter, more responsive, and more reliable infrastructure for essential city services.

While the paper leaves some areas for further exploration, such as adapting to different network technologies and addressing security/privacy concerns, it presents a compelling vision and technical blueprint for the future of smart city service delivery. As cities continue to grapple with growing complexity and the need for rapid, coordinated responses, solutions like this edge-cloud continuum orchestration approach will likely play a crucial role.



This summary was produced with help from an AI and may contain inaccuracies - check out the links to read the original source documents!

Follow @aimodelsfyi on 𝕏 →

Related Papers

Edge-Cloud Continuum Orchestration of Critical Services: A Smart-City Approach
Total Score

0

Edge-Cloud Continuum Orchestration of Critical Services: A Smart-City Approach

Rodrigo Rosmaninho, Duarte Raposo, Pedro Rito, Susana Sargento

Smart-city services are typically developed as closed systems within each city's vertical, communicating and interacting with cloud services while remaining isolated within each provider's domain. With the emergence of 5G private domains and the introduction of new M2M services focusing on autonomous systems, there is a shift from the cloud-based approach to a distributed edge computing paradigm, in a textit{continuum} orchestration. However, an essential component is missing. Current orchestration tools, designed for cloud-based deployments, lack robust workload isolation, fail to meet timing constraints, and are not tailored to the resource-constrained nature of edge devices. Therefore, new orchestration methods are needed to support MEC environments. The work presented in this paper addresses this gap. Based on the real needs of a smart-city testbed - the Aveiro Living Lab-, we developed a set of orchestration components to facilitate the seamless orchestration of both cloud and edge-based services, encompassing both critical and non-critical services. This work extends the current Kubernetes orchestration platform to include a novel location-specific resource definition, a custom scheduler to accommodate real-time and legacy services, continuous service monitoring to detect sub-optimal states, and a refined load balancing mechanism that prioritizes the fastest response times.

Read more

7/25/2024

Discovery of 6G Services and Resources in Edge-Cloud-Continuum
Total Score

0

Discovery of 6G Services and Resources in Edge-Cloud-Continuum

Mohammad Farhoudi, Masoud Shokrnezhad, Tarik Taleb, Richard Li, JaeSeung Song

The advent of 6G networks will present a pivotal juncture in the evolution of telecommunications, marked by the proliferation of devices, dynamic service requests, and the integration of edge and cloud computing. In response to these transformative shifts, this paper proposes a service and resource discovery architecture as part of service provisioning for the future 6G edge-cloud-continuum. Through the architecture's orchestration and platform components, users will have access to services efficiently and on time. Blockchain underpins trust in this inherently trustless environment, while semantic networking dynamically extracts context from service requests, fostering efficient communication and service delivery. A key innovation lies in dynamic overlay zoning, which not only optimizes resource allocation but also endows our architecture with scalability, adaptability, and resilience. Notably, our architecture excels at predictive capabilities, harnessing learning algorithms to anticipate user and service instance behavior, thereby enhancing network responsiveness and preserving service continuity. This comprehensive architecture paves the way for unparalleled resource optimization, latency reduction, and seamless service delivery, positioning it as an instrumental pillar in the unfolding 6G landscape. Simulation results show that our architecture provides near-optimal timely responses that significantly improve the network's potential, offering scalable and efficient service and resource discovery.

Read more

8/1/2024

When `Computing follows Vehicles': Decentralized Mobility-Aware Resource Allocation in the Edge-to-Cloud Continuum
Total Score

0

When `Computing follows Vehicles': Decentralized Mobility-Aware Resource Allocation in the Edge-to-Cloud Continuum

Zeinab Nezami, Emmanouil Chaniotakis, Evangelos Pournaras

The transformation of smart mobility is unprecedented--Autonomous, shared and electric connected vehicles, along with the urgent need to meet ambitious net-zero targets by shifting to low-carbon transport modalities result in new traffic patterns and requirements for real-time computation at large-scale, for instance, augmented reality applications. The cloud computing paradigm can neither respond to such low-latency requirements nor adapt resource allocation to such dynamic spatio-temporal service requests. This paper addresses this grand challenge by introducing a novel decentralized optimization framework for mobility-aware edge-to-cloud resource allocation, service offloading, provisioning and load-balancing. In contrast to related work, this framework comes with superior efficiency and cost-effectiveness under evaluation in real-world traffic settings and mobility datasets. This breakthrough capability of 'computing follows vehicles' proves able to reduce utilization variance by more than 40 times, while preventing service deadline violations by 14%-34%.

Read more

5/7/2024

📉

Total Score

0

End-to-End Orchestration of NextG Media Services over the Distributed Compute Continuum

Alessandro Mauro, Antonia Maria Tulino, Jaime Llorca

NextG (5G and beyond) networks, through the increasing integration of cloud/edge computing technologies, are becoming highly distributed compute platforms ideally suited to host emerging resource-intensive and latency-sensitive applications (e.g., industrial automation, extended reality, distributed AI). The end-to-end orchestration of such demanding applications, which involves function/data placement, flow routing, and joint communication/computation/storage resource allocation, requires new models and algorithms able to capture: (i) their disaggregated microservice-based architecture, (ii) their complex processing graph structures, including multiple-input multiple-output processing stages, and (iii) the opportunities for efficiently sharing and replicating data streams that may be useful for multiple functions and/or end users. To this end, we first identify the technical gaps in existing literature that prevent efficiently addressing the optimal orchestration of emerging applications described by information-aware directed acyclic graphs (DAGs). We then leverage the recently proposed Cloud Network Flow optimization framework and a novel functionally-equivalent DAG-to-Forest graph transformation procedure to design IDAGO (Information-Aware DAG Orchestration), a polynomial-time multi-criteria approximation algorithm for the optimal orchestration of NextG media services over NextG compute-integrated networks.

Read more

7/12/2024